CC -!- FUNCTION: As part of the heterotrimeric replication protein A complex
CC (RPA/RP-A), binds and stabilizes single-stranded DNA intermediates,
CC that form during DNA replication or upon DNA stress. It prevents their
CC reannealing and in parallel, recruits and activates different proteins
CC and complexes involved in DNA metabolism. Thereby, it plays an
CC essential role both in DNA replication and the cellular response to DNA
CC damage. {ECO:0000256|RuleBase:RU364130}.
CC -!- SUBUNIT: Component of the heterotrimeric canonical replication protein
CC A complex (RPA). {ECO:0000256|RuleBase:RU364130}.
CC -!- SUBCELLULAR LOCATION: Nucleus {ECO:0000256|RuleBase:RU364130}.
CC -!- SIMILARITY: Belongs to the replication factor A protein 1 family.
CC {ECO:0000256|RuleBase:RU364130}.
